Sen. Elizabeth Warren Says Banking Should Be Boring!
Senator Elizabeth Warren wants to make banking boring again. Yesterday, the freshman senator introduced the 21st Century Glass Steagall Act, which would break up the big banks, and rebuild the wall between traditional banking and Wall Street gambling. In a statement, Senator Warren said, “Despite the progress we've made since 2008, the biggest banks continue to threaten the economy.”
